My Buying Guides on Rooibos Tea Caffeine Free

Why I Choose Rooibos Tea

When I started looking for a caffeine-free tea, rooibos quickly became one of my favorite options. I liked that it has a naturally smooth, slightly sweet flavor without the bitterness I sometimes get from other herbal teas. For me, it works well any time of day, especially in the evening when I want something warm and calming without worrying about caffeine keeping me awake.

What I Look for in a Good Rooibos Tea

When I buy rooibos tea, I pay attention to the quality of the leaves. I usually prefer loose-leaf rooibos because I find the flavor richer and fresher. If I choose tea bags, I make sure the brand uses whole or larger cut leaves instead of overly fine dust. I also check whether the tea is pure rooibos or blended with other herbs and flavors, depending on what I want.

Flavor Profile That Works for Me

I like rooibos because it has a naturally earthy, nutty, and slightly honey-like taste. If I want something simple and comforting, I go for plain rooibos. If I’m in the mood for variety, I choose flavored versions like vanilla, cinnamon, or citrus. My advice is to think about whether you want a mellow daily tea or a more aromatic blend.

Loose Leaf vs. Tea Bags

In my experience, loose-leaf rooibos usually gives a fuller taste and better value if I drink it often. Tea bags are more convenient, especially when I’m busy or traveling. I decide based on my routine: loose leaf for home, tea bags for quick brewing. Both can be good as long as the brand is reputable.

Organic and Additive-Free Options

I often look for organic rooibos because I feel more comfortable knowing it’s grown without unnecessary chemicals. I also check the ingredient list to make sure there are no artificial flavors or sweeteners if I want a clean, natural cup. For me, simple ingredients usually mean better quality.

How I Brew Rooibos Tea

I find rooibos easy to brew. I usually steep it in hot water for 5 to 7 minutes to get a deeper flavor. Unlike some teas, it doesn’t become overly bitter if I let it sit a little longer. I also enjoy adding milk, honey, or lemon depending on my mood. Since it’s caffeine-free, I can enjoy it in the morning, afternoon, or before bed.

Packaging and Freshness

When I shop for rooibos tea, I look for packaging that protects freshness, such as sealed bags or airtight tins. I prefer products with clear expiration dates and storage instructions. Freshness matters to me because I notice the flavor is much better when the tea is properly stored.

Price and Value

I compare price with quality before buying. Sometimes a slightly more expensive rooibos tea is worth it if the flavor is better and the ingredients are cleaner. I try to balance cost, quantity, and taste so I feel like I’m getting good value for my money.

My Final Buying Advice

If I were choosing rooibos tea today, I would start with a trusted brand, check for pure ingredients, and decide whether I want loose leaf or tea bags based on convenience. I would also think about whether I prefer plain rooibos or a flavored blend. For me, the best rooibos tea is one that tastes good, feels natural, and fits my daily routine without any caffeine.
